This and many other things said Philip Thomas to our editor, eva gonzález, in March this year on the occasion of the presentation in Spain of the 58TH edition of the Cannes International Festival of creativity (till 2011, International Advertising Festival), usually known as Cannes Lions.
The Festival is now being held from 19th to 25th June and The Spikes Asia, co-organized by Cannes Lions, is to take place from 18th to 20th September this year in Singapore.
In a context of revolutionary changes coming from emerging countries, and rooted in the development of the new IT and mobile technologies. In the era of the not always demanding but more than usually thinking and telling consumer, Thomas spoke about some of the hottest facts taking place in the creative communications industry, such as:
1.- Social unrest in Arab countries and the consequences on the ad festivals still to be held this year.
2.- The role of emerging countries, specifically Asian countries in the commercial communication industry and creative landscape.
3.- Cannes Lions will never more be an advertising, but a creativity festival for the communications and experience concepts of today and coming in the future.
